Transaction e160d41a5ca9fd37d0a3413ce7958df6b8b4d0f64bc6664636c0635aee5cd7ab

1 Input
1 Outputs
  • e160d41a5ca9fd37d0a3413ce7958df6b8b4d0f64bc6664636c0635aee5cd7ab:0
  • value  2532957
    address  3PDMR6wNVZ8KFWRNSkkzV6kGTmkeNTvL7a